Ceisteanna—Questions. Oral Answers. - Recommendations of Wool Committee.

7.

asked the Minister for Agriculture and Fisheries if he intends to implement the recommendations of the Committee on Wool Improvements set up in 1963; and, if so, when.

The necessary legislation to implement the recommendations of the committee will be introduced as soon as possible.

Could the Parliamentary Secretary say if it is the intention when introducing this legislation to make provision for representation for the National Committee of Combined Associations of Mountain Sheep Breeders? That is a big one. I know they have already been with the Minister.

The Committee will represent the farmers, the wool buyers and the Department of Agriculture and Fisheries. Therefore, I presume the organisation to which the Deputy refers will, as farmers, be represented.
